Regional anesthesia has a strong role in minimizing post-operative pain, decreasing narcotic use and PONV, and, therefore, speeding discharge times. However, as with any procedure, regional anesthesia has both benefits and risks. It is important to identify the complications and contraindications related to regional anesthesia, which patient populations are at highest risk, and how to mitigate those risks to the greatest extent possible. Overall, significant complications secondary to regional anesthesia remain low. While a variety of different regional anesthesia techniques exist, complications tend to fall within 4 broad categories: block failure, bleeding/hematoma, neurological injury, and local anesthetic toxicity.

Introduction Quadratus lumborum (QL) block has previously been shown to provide improved analgesia in patients undergoing primary total hip arthroplasty (THA) under spinal anesthesia when compared to spinal anesthesia alone. Additionally, recent studies have shown the addition of intrathecal morphine (ITM) to provide superior postoperative analgesia in patients undergoing various surgical interventions including total knee arthroplasty under spinal anesthesia with peripheral nerve blockade. At this time, however, there has not been a study evaluating the effects of intrathecal morphine in patients undergoing THA under spinal anesthesia with QL block. This study aims to assess if the addition of intrathecal morphine can provide adequate or even superior postoperative analgesia in patients undergoing primary THA. Methods This retrospective study included 26 patients in the spinal/QL block/intrathecal morphine (SA+QLB+ITM) group, 31 patients in the spinal/QL block group (SA+QLB), and 28 patients in the spinal only (SA or control) group. Twenty-six patients undergoing primary THA under a combination of spinal anesthesia and peripheral nerve blockade (quadratus lumborum block) were given a dose of 100 mcg of intrathecal morphine. Various parameters were evaluated including Post-Anesthesia Care Unit (PACU) and 24-hour visual analog scale (VAS) scores, time to first opioid use, 24- and 48-hour total opioid use as oral morphine equivalents (OME), 24-hour ambulation distance, and time from block placement to hospital discharge. The results were analyzed and compared to patients undergoing primary THA under spinal anesthesia with QL block (no intrathecal morphine) and compared to a control group of patients undergoing primary THA under spinal anesthesia only. Results The study analysis included 26 patients in the SA+QLB+ITM group, 31 patients in the SA+QLB group, and 28 patients in the SA (control) group. When compared with the control group, the SA+QLB+ITM had lower 24-hour total opioid usage (mean difference 20.80 OME, CI 6.454 to 35.15, p-value 0.0025), longer time to 1st opioid use (mean difference -20.51 hours later, p-value .0052), lower 24-hr VAS (difference 2.421, p-value 0.0012, CI 0.8559 to 3.987), and faster time to discharge (16.00 hr earlier, p-value 0.0459). When compared to the SA+QLB group, the SA+QLB+ITM group only showed a statistically significant difference in faster time to discharge (19.46 hr earlier, p-value 0.0068). However, while there was no statistically significant difference in time to 1st opioid use between the control and SA+QLB group, the difference did become significant when comparing the control to the SA+QLB+ITM group (mean difference -20.51 hours later (p-value .0052). There was no significant difference in either of the three groups in ambulation distance at 24 hours, PACU VAS, or 48-hour total opioid use. Conclusion Our study concludes that the addition of 100 mcg ITM for total hip arthroplasty under spinal anesthesia improved postoperative analgesia compared to the control group. Also, the ITM group did better with respect to delay in first opioid use and decreased hospital stay compared to the control and block-only groups. Our study warrants no more concerns of PONV, pruritus, or respiratory depression with this dose of ITM and requires standard postoperative care.

Background: Recent advancements in China's perinatal and neonatal intensive care have significantly reduced neonatal mortality, yet preterm births before 32 weeks remain the primary cause of neonatal fatalities and contribute to long-term disabilities. The prognosis of very preterm infants (VPIs) is significantly affected by factors including the intrauterine environment, delivery method and neonatal intensive care. Cesarean section which often used for preterm births has implications that are not fully understood, particularly concerning the type of anesthesia used. This study examines the impact of general anesthesia (GA) during cesarean delivery on VPI outcomes, aiming to identify strategies for mitigating GA-associated risks. Methods: This cohort study analyzed 1,029 VPIs born via cesarean section under 32 weeks' gestation at our single-center from 1 January 2018, to 31 December 2022. Detailed medical records, encompassing perioperative information, maternal data and neonatal outcomes were meticulously examined. The primary aim of this investigation was to compare maternal characteristics and neonatal outcomes between VPIs delivered under GA and neuraxial anesthesia (NA). A significance level of p < 0.05 was established. Results: Of the 1,029 VPIs analyzed, 87.95% (n = 905) were delivered via NA and 12.05% (n = 124) via GA. Mothers with hypertensive pregnancy diseases and emergency operations were more inclined to choose GA. VPIs delivered under GA showed a lower Apgar score at one and 5 minutes (p < 0.01), increased need for tracheal intubation resuscitation (32.2% vs. 12.2%, p < 0.01) and a greater incidence of severe neurological injury (SNI) (14.5% vs. 5%, p < 0.01). Multivariable analysis revealed GA was significantly associated with lower Apgar scores at one (OR 6.321, 95% CI 3.729-10.714; p < 0.01) and 5 minutes (OR 4.535, 95% CI 2.975-6.913; p < 0.01), higher risk of tracheal intubation resuscitation (OR = 3.133, 95% CI = 1.939-5.061; p < 0.01) and SNI (OR = 3.019, 95% CI = 1.615-5.643; p < 0.01). Furthermore, for VPIs delivered under GA, a prolonged interval from skin incision to fetus delivery was associated with a lower 5-min Apgar score (p < 0.01). Conclusion: This study revealed the significant impact of GA on adverse outcomes among VPIs. In cases when GA is required, proactive measures should be instituted for the care of VPIs such as expediting the interval from skin incision to fetal delivery.

Objective: The aim of the article is to assess the impact of retrograde intrarenal surgery under central neuraxial blockade in comparison to general anesthesia (GA). Material and Methodology: This systematic review was conducted following the guidelines set out by the preferred reporting items for systematic reviews and meta-analyses. We conducted a comprehensive search across major electronic databases, including various types of studies such as descriptive studies and full-text literature, all of which were incorporated into the current review from 2018 to 2023. We involved those studies, which included the comparative study of spinal anesthesia (SA), epidural anesthesia (EA), and combined spinal epidural anesthesia with GA. Result: In our meta-analysis of 12 studies, it was found that anesthesia technique significantly affected operation time, with neuraxial anesthesia (NA) showing a mean difference of -2.28 (95% confidence interval (CI): -3.5 to -1.04, P = 0.003) compared to GA. However, there were no significant differences in rates of stone clearance, 24-h pain scores and length of hospital stay among patients administered with NA or GA for retrograde intrarenal surgery (RIRS). Conclusion: On the basis of the outcomes of study, NA can serve as a viable alternative to GA for RIRS. Our analysis reveals no significant differences in rates of stone clearance, operation duration, 24-h pain scores, complication rates, and length of hospital stay between NA in addition to GA in the context of RIRS. This suggests that given the potential economic advantages, NA might be a preferable choice over GA, contingent on patient preferences, baseline characteristics, and stone burden.

BACKGROUND: Sporadic intracranial vascular malformations can pose significant risk to parturients, and additional reports of management may inform patient care. Here we describe the peripartum management of parturients with intracranial vascular malformations. METHODS: After Institutional Review Board approval, we performed a retrospective analysis of parturients with a known sporadic intracranial vascular malformation including cavernous malformation, developmental venous anomaly, or arteriovenous malformation who delivered at our institution between 2007 and 2020. RESULTS: We identified 10 parturients (five cavernous malformations, three developmental venous anomalies, and two arteriovenous malformations) with 16 deliveries. Among all deliveries, 13 (81.3%) were cesarean deliveries without trial of labor; 11 of these (84.6%) received a single-shot spinal and two (15.4%) received an epidural for surgical anesthesia. Two deliveries (12.5%) began with attempted trial of labor but ultimately required cesarean delivery for failure to progress; one of these cases received epidural anesthesia and the other received combined spinal-epidural anesthesia. One delivery was via spontaneous vaginal delivery with epidural analgesia. Overall, our study's cesarean delivery rate was 93.8% and spontaneous vaginal delivery rate was 6.2%. Three of 16 pregnancies were complicated by seizure, obstructive hydrocephalus, or intracranial hemorrhage. There were no intensive care unit admissions or maternal deaths. CONCLUSIONS: In our case series of 16 deliveries, there were no complications directly resulting from neuraxial procedures. It remains unclear whether intracranial developmental venous anomalies or unruptured arteriovenous malformations impart increased risk during pregnancy. Antepartum planning with a multidisciplinary team approach enables risk stratification and optimal management.

BACKGROUND: In nonpregnant individuals, the rate-pressure product, the product of heart rate and systolic blood pressure, is used as a noninvasive surrogate of myocardial O2 consumption during cardiac stress testing. Pregnancy is considered a physiological cardiovascular stress test. Evidence describing the impact of pregnancy on myocardial O2 demand, as assessed by the rate-pressure product, is limited. OBJECTIVE: This study aimed to describe changes in the rate-pressure product for each pregnancy trimester, during labor and delivery, and the postpartum period among low-risk pregnancies. STUDY DESIGN: This was a retrospective cohort study that assessed uncomplicated pregnancies delivered vaginally at term. We collected rate-pressure product (heart rate × systolic blood pressure) values preconception, during pregnancy for each trimester (at ≤13 weeks + 6/7 days, at 14 weeks + 0/7 days through 27 weeks + 6/7 days, and at ≥28 weeks + 0/7 days), during the labor and delivery encounter (hospital admission until complete cervical dilation, complete cervical dilation until placental delivery, and after placental delivery until hospital discharge), and during the outpatient postpartum visit at 2 to 6 weeks after delivery. We calculated the percentage change at each time point from the preconception rate-pressure product (delta rate-pressure product). We used a mixed-linear model to analyze differences in the mean delta rate-pressure product over time and the influence of prepregnancy age, prepregnancy body mass index, and neuraxial anesthesia status during labor and delivery on these estimates. RESULTS: Our cohort comprised 316 patients. The mean rate-pressure product increased significantly from preconception starting at the third trimester of pregnancy and during labor and delivery (P≤.05). The mean delta rate-pressure product peaked at 12% and 38% in the third trimester and during labor and delivery, respectively. Prepregnancy body mass index was inversely correlated with the mean delta rate-pressure product changes (estimate, -0.308; 95% confidence interval, -0.536 to -0.80; P=.008). In contrast, neither the prepregnancy age, nor neuraxial anesthesia status during labor had a significant influence on this parameter. CONCLUSION: This study validates the transient but significant increase in the rate-pressure product, a clinical estimate of myocardial O2 demand, during uncomplicated pregnancies delivered vaginally at term. Pregnant individuals with lower prepregnancy body mass index experienced a sharper increase in this parameter. Patients who receive neuraxial anesthesia during labor and delivery experience similar changes in the rate-pressure product as those who did not.

PURPOSE OF REVIEW: The purpose of this review is to synthesize and examine the literature on the use of neuraxial anesthesia and analgesia during cardiothoracic surgery. As cardiothoracic procedures often require systemic anticoagulation, neuraxial techniques are quite often underutilized due to the theoretical risk of epidural hematoma. In this review, we seek to examine the literature to review the indications and contraindications and to explore if neuraxial anesthesia and analgesia has a role in cardiothoracic surgery. RECENT FINDINGS: Neuraxial techniques have multiple advantages during cardiothoracic surgery including coronary vasodilation, decreased sympathetic surge, and a decreased cortisol level leading to overall reduction in stress response. Multiple studies have shown an improvement in pain scores, reduction in pulmonary complications, faster extubation times, with minimal complications when neuraxial techniques are utilized in cardiothoracic surgeries. Given the numerous advantages and minimal complications of neuraxial techniques in cardiothoracic surgeries, we hope its utilization continues to increase. Moving forward, we hope additional studies continue to reaffirm the benefits of neuraxial anesthesia and analgesia for cardiothoracic surgeries to improve its utilization.

The Bezold-Jarisch reflex (BJR) is an inhibitory reflex characterized by bradycardia, hypotension, and apnea originating from ventricular mechanoreceptors. BJR is an uncommon but serious complication of neuraxial anesthesia. We present a case of a 33-year-old female undergoing combined spinal-epidural anesthesia prior to cesarean delivery who developed profound BJR, resulting in emergent actions. Within minutes of injection, she became severely bradycardic (HR: 17 bpm) and hypotensive (SBP: 30s mmHg) with bradypnea (RR: 6/min) and was treated with epinephrine. Fetal bradycardia prompted emergency cesarean section. Following delivery, the patient developed ventricular tachycardia, which was treated with intravenous fluids and cardiac monitoring. Both patient and neonate were discharged in stable condition on postoperative day four. This case illustrates the rapid maternal and fetal compromise associated with BJR during neuraxial anesthesia and the need for prompt recognition and treatment. Key steps include stopping anesthesia, intravenous fluid, left-lateral positioning, judicious vasopressors, fetal monitoring, and preparing for emergent delivery.

Introduction: This study investigates the association between chronic postsurgical pain (CPSP) and long-term postsurgical analgesic usage in patients undergoing neuraxial anesthesia, with a specific focus on the presence or absence of sarcopenia. Objectives: To assess the rate of analgesic prescription, including opioids, at 3 and 6 months postsurgery for patients with and without preoperative sarcopenia, and to determine the impact of sarcopenia on analgesic use after neuraxial anesthesia surgery. Methods: Patients undergoing surgery under neuraxial anesthesia were categorized into sarcopenic and nonsarcopenic groups based on preoperative diagnosis using the ICD-10-CM code M62.84. Propensity score matching in a 1:4 ratio was applied for group matching. Analgesic prescription rates were evaluated at 3 and 6 months postsurgery, and multivariable logistic regression was used to analyze analgesic use, comparing patients with and without preoperative sarcopenia. Results: Among 3805 surgical patients, 761 had sarcopenia, while 3044 did not. At 3 months postsurgery, 62.3% of sarcopenic patients received analgesics, with 2.9% receiving opioids, compared to 57.1% of nonsarcopenic patients receiving analgesics and 0.8% receiving opioids. At 6 months postsurgery, 30.8% of sarcopenic patients received analgesics (1.7% opioids), while 26.3% of non-sarcopenic patients received analgesics (0.3% opioids). Multivariable logistic regression analysis revealed that preoperative sarcopenia was significantly associated with higher analgesic prescription rates at both 3 months (adjusted odds ratio [aOR], 1.27; 95% confidence interval [CI], 1.05-1.53) and 6 months (aOR, 1.17; 95% CI, 1.07-1.42) postsurgery. Furthermore, sarcopenic patients exhibited significantly higher opioid prescription rates at 3 months (aOR, 1.11; 95% CI, 1.05-2.45) and 6 months (aOR, 1.89; 95% CI, 1.12-4.96) postsurgery. Conclusion: Sarcopenia emerges as an independent risk factor for prolonged analgesic use after neuraxial anesthesia surgery and significantly elevates the risk of developing CPSP.

PURPOSE: We investigated the impact of anesthesia mode on perinatal outcomes in patients with placenta accreta spectrum (PAS) undergoing cesarean delivery and identified factors associated with adverse perinatal events. METHODS: The multicenter retrospective analysis was conducted in patients with PAS who delivered at three medical centers. Patients were classified according to whether they received general anesthesia (GA) or neuraxial anesthesia (NA). We compared the basic clinical characteristics of patients in the pre-propensity score matching (PSM) and post-PSM cohorts and identified factors associated with a high risk of adverse maternal outcomes. RESULTS: This study included a total of 425 patients, with 307 (72.2%) in the GA group and 118 (27.8%) in the NA group. After PSM, 162 patients were identified for analysis. In the post-matched cohort, the NA group exhibited shorter total operation time (P = 0.030) and postoperative length of hospital stay (P = 0.037). Additionally, the NA group experienced lower intraoperative blood loss (P < 0.001) and received fewer units of transfused packed red blood cells (PRBC) (P < 0.001). Multivariate logistic regression analysis indicated that GA (P < 0.001), emergency cesarean delivery (P = 0.010), vascular lacunae within the placenta (P < 0.001), hypervascularity of uterine-placental margin (P = 0.002), hypervascularity of the cervix (P = 0.014), and balloon placement in the abdominal aorta (P < 0.001) were associated with a high risk of adverse maternal events. CONCLUSION: In comparison to GA, cesarean delivery with NA in PAS patients appears to be associated with reduced intraoperative blood loss, PRBC transfusion, operating duration, and postoperative hospital stay.

BACKGROUND: Racial and ethnic disparities exist in the delivery of regional anesthesia in the United States. Anesthesiologists have ethical and economic obligations to address existing disparities in regional anesthesia care. OBJECTIVES: Current evidence of racial and ethnic disparities in regional anesthesia utilization in adult patients in the United States is presented. Potential contributors and solutions to racial disparities are also discussed. EVIDENCE REVIEW: Literature search was performed for studies examining racial and ethnic disparities in utilization of regional anesthesia, including neuraxial anesthesia and/or peripheral nerve blocks. FINDINGS: While minoritized patients are generally less likely to receive regional anesthesia than white patients, the pattern of disparities for different racial/ethnic groups and for types of regional anesthetics can be complex and varied. Contributors to racial/ethnic disparities in regional anesthesia span hospital, provider, and patient-level factors. Potential solutions include standardization of regional anesthetic practices via Enhanced Recovery After Surgery (ERAS) pathways, increasing patient education, health literacy, language translation services, and improving diversity and cultural competency in the anesthesiology workforce. CONCLUSION: Racial and ethnic disparities in regional anesthesia exist. Contributors and solutions to these disparities are multifaceted. Much work remains within the subspecialty of regional anesthesia to identify and address such disparities.

BACKGROUND: Surgical resection is a mainstay of treatment in high-risk neuroblastoma (HR-NB), but there exists wide variability in perioperative management practices. The aim of this study was to evaluate two standardized adult perioperative enhanced recovery practices (ERPs) in pediatric patients undergoing open resection of abdominal HR-NB. METHODS: All patients with abdominal HR-NB surgically resected at a free-standing children's hospital between 12/2010 and 7/2020 were retrospectively reviewed. Perioperative ERPs of interest included avoidance of routine nasogastric tube (NGT) use and the use of neuraxial anesthesia. Primary outcomes included time to enteral intake, urinary catheter use, opioid utilization, and length of stay (LOS). RESULTS: Overall, 37 children, median age 33 months (IQR: 20-48 months), were identified. Avoidance of an NGT allowed for earlier feeding after surgery (P = .03). Neuraxial anesthesia use more frequently required an indwelling urinary catheter (P < .01) for a longer duration (P = .02), with no difference in total opioid utilization (P = .77) compared to patients without neuraxial anesthesia. Postoperative LOS was unaffected by avoidance of routine NGT use (P = .68) or use of neuraxial anesthesia (P = .89). CONCLUSION: Children undergoing open resection of abdominal HR-NB initiated diet sooner when an NGT was not left postoperatively, and the need for a urinary catheter was significantly higher in patients who received neuraxial anesthesia. However, these two ERP components did not decrease postoperative LOS. To optimize the postoperative management of NB patients, postoperative NGTs should be avoided, while the benefit of neuraxial anesthesia is less clear as it necessitates the placement of a urinary catheter without decreasing opioid utilization.

Background: Achondroplasia is the most common form of dwarfism, and cesarean delivery is often required in parturients with achondroplasia due to cephalopelvic disproportion. Given the challenges for both regional and general anesthetic techniques, there is no consensus on the optimal anesthetic management for cesarean delivery in these patients. Method: A search of our electronic medical records for all female patients who had a diagnosis of achondroplasia and had a delivery in our health system from January 1, 2001 through June 16, 2023 was performed. Institutional review board exemption was obtained. Results: We identified seven achondroplastic patients with 12 cesarean deliveries and described their anesthetic management during labor and delivery. Conclusion: Despite the historical preference of general anesthesia in achondroplastic patients due to concerns of unpredictable spinal anatomy and unreliable local anesthetic spread, neuraxial anesthesia was successfully utilized in achondroplastic parturients and is a viable option in carefully selected patients. Reduction of intrathecal local anesthetic dose that minimizes the risk of high spinal and emergent intubation, as well as a titratable neuraxial technique, can be effective in this patient population.

INTRODUCTION: The incidence of pain during cesarean delivery (PDCD) remains unclear. Most studies evaluated PDCD using interventions suggesting inadequate analgesia: neuraxial replacement, unplanned intravenous medication (IVM), or conversion to general anesthesia. Few assess self-reported pain. This study evaluates the incidence of and risk factors for self-reported PDCD and IVM administration. METHODS: Between May and September 2022, English-speaking women undergoing cesarean delivery under neuraxial anesthesia were approached within the first 48 h. Participants answered a 16-question survey about intraoperative anesthesia care. Clinical characteristics were extracted from electronic medical records. The primary outcome was PDCD. Secondary outcomes were analgesic IVM (opioids alone or in combination with ketamine, midazolam, or dexmedetomidine) and conversion to general anesthesia. Risk factors for PDCD and analgesic IVM were identified using multivariable logistic regression models. RESULTS: Pain was reported by 46/399 (11.5%; 95% CI: 8.6, 15.1) participants. Analgesic IVM was administered to 16 (34.8%) women with PDCD and 45 (12.6%) without. Conversion to general anesthesia occurred in 3 (6.5%) women with and 4 (1.1%) without PDCD. Risk factors associated with PDCD were substance use disorder and intrapartum epidural extension. Risk factors associated with analgesic IVM were PDCD, intrapartum epidural extension when ≥2 epidural top-ups were given for labor analgesia, and longer surgical duration. DISCUSSION: In our cohort of scheduled and unplanned cesarean deliveries, the incidence of PDCD was 11.5%. A significant proportion of women (15.1%) received analgesic IVM, of which some but not all reported pain, which requires further evaluation to identify triggers for IVM administration and strategies optimizing shared decision-making.

Neuraxial anesthesia (NA) has been contraindicated in patients with aortic stenosis (AS) due to concerns of sympathetic blockade and hemodynamic instability. These considerations are based on precautionary expert recommendations, supported by expected physiologic effects, but in the absence of any published scientific evidence. In light of the increasing elderly population and the prevalence of AS, this systematic review compiles available literature on NA in patients with AS to address the understanding of the anesthetic practice and safety in this population. Using a systematic approach, PubMed, Embase, and Web of Science were searched for studies of patients with AS who exclusively received NA. Primary outcomes included intraoperative and postoperative complications. Of 1,433 citations, 61 met full-text inclusion criteria, including 3,228 patients undergoing noncardiac (n = 3,146, 97.5%), obstetric (n = 69, 2.1%), and cardiac (n = 13, 0.4%) procedures. Significant data heterogeneity (local anesthetic dosing, intraoperative interventions, and measured outcomes) prevented formal metanalysis, but descriptive data are presented. Spinal block (n = 2,856, 88.5%) and epidural anesthesia (n = 397, 12.3%) were administered most frequently. Hypotension requiring vasopressors was the most common intraoperative complication-noncardiac (n = 16, 9.9%), obstetric (n = 6, 13.0%), and cardiac (n = 1, 7.7%)-with resolution in all patients and no reported intraoperative cardiovascular collapse or mortality. The relative risk of different AS severities remains unclear, and optimal medication dosing remains elusive. The authors' data suggested that NA may not be contraindicated in carefully selected patients with AS. The authors' results should inform the design of future prospective studies comparing NA and general anesthesia in patients with AS.

Despite its many cited benefits, ultrasound guidance for neuraxial procedures is not widespread in anesthesiology. Some cited limitations include device cost and accessibility. We test the hypothesis that a handheld and relatively inexpensive ultrasound can improve neuraxial proficiency (e.g., decreased needle manipulations and block time). This prospective study compared the number of needle passes, redirections, and procedural time between epidural placed with a handheld ultrasound versus landmarks. Needle passes and attempts were defined as the number of times the Tuhoy needle was redirected, and the times skin was punctured (re-insertion). Procedural time was defined as the time from local anesthetic infiltration until loss of resistance was obtained. The impact of level of training and accuracy of the device were also analyzed. 302 patients receiving labor epidural were included in the study. No difference in body mass index (BMI) nor distribution of level of training was noted between the groups. Regression analysis adjusted for BMI demonstrated a decrease in needle passes (-1.75 (95% CI -2.62, -0.89), p < 0.001), needle attempts (-0.51 (95% CI -0.97, -0.04), p = 0.032) and procedural time (-154.67s 95% CI -303.49s, -5.85s), p = 0.042) when a handheld ultrasound was utilized. The mean (95% Confidence interval) difference between needle depth and ultrasound depth was 0.39 cm (0.32, 0.46), p < 0.001. The use of a handheld device resulted in statistically significant decrease of needle manipulations and block time. More research is needed to evaluate the impact of and increase in accessibility of ultrasound technology.

We present the case of a 30-year-old parturient who underwent a combined spinal-epidural for an elective cesarean section and subsequently experienced fluid leakage at the puncture site. The fluid analysis indicated a glucose level of 57 mg/dL, which initially raised suspicion of a cerebrospinal fluid fistula. However, an MRI revealed no significant abnormalities, and the patient remained asymptomatic. We aim to highlight that various fluids can emerge from a neuraxial puncture site, including cerebrospinal fluid, interstitial fluid due to edema, or residual local anesthetic. While glucose measurement has been used for diagnosing cerebrospinal fluid leakage, its reliability is questionable. More dependable diagnostic tests can be used such as the measurement of beta-trace protein or beta-2-transferrin or MRI.

BACKGROUND: Regional anesthesia has been associated with improved postoperative outcomes. Disparities in regional anesthesia utilization exist; however, no studies have examined utilization rates as a function of hospital region. METHODS: A national hospital database (Hospital Corporation of America {HCA}) was queried for patients aged 18 years or older that received selected surgical procedure codes between January 2016 and June 2021. Surgical procedures included were total knee arthroplasty (TKA), total shoulder arthroplasty (TSA), anterior cruciate ligament reconstruction (ACLR), carpal tunnel release, total abdominal hysterectomy (TAH), open reduction and internal fixation (ORIF) of the ankle, and arteriovenous (AV) fistula creation. Regional anesthesia was defined as any form of neuraxial and/or peripheral nerve blocks. Basic summary statistics were utilized to calculate the rates of regional anesthesia (RA), and chi-squared analyses were calculated to determine significant differences in the rate of RA utilization. RESULTS: There were 52,068 patients included in this study, of which 2,114 (4.1%) received RA. The greatest RA rates were for TSA (5.8%), TKA (4.5), and anterior cruciate ligament reconstruction (ACLR) (3.6%), whereas the lowest RA rate was for TAH (1.1%). For the TKA cohort, the Midwest had a significantly greater utilization rate than the South or West (10.9% vs. 4.8% or 3.1%, p<0.001). The Midwest also had the highest utilization rate in the ACLR cohort (8.1%, p<0.001), TAH cohort (16.7%, p<0.001), and AV fistula cohort (6.4%, p<0.001). For the carpal tunnel cohort, the West had the highest utilization rate (11.8% vs. 8.1%, 1.1%, 0%, p<0.001). The West region also had the highest utilization rate for the ankle ORIF (7.8%, p<0.001). No significant differences were found by region for TSA (p=0.31). CONCLUSION: Significant variations in RA utilization rates were found by region, with the West having the highest utilization for ankle ORIF and carpal tunnel, and the Midwest having the highest rate for TKA, ACLR, TAH, and AV fistula.

Objective This study examined the interaction between adolescent idiopathic scoliosis (AIS) and pregnancy, focusing on pregnancy outcomes, changes in back pain, and anesthesia use. Methods A retrospective analysis was conducted on adult patients with AIS who gave birth at our institution between 2006 and 2022. Results A total of 163 AIS patients with 263 pregnancies were included. The median age at delivery was 33 (range 18 to 50) years. Among 157 patients with information on prior scoliosis treatment, 66.9% had not received treatment, 20.4% had undergone spinal fusion, and 12.7% had received bracing. Of the 260 pregnancies with available data, 90.4% were delivered at term and 8.5% were preterm. Of the 257 pregnancies with information on anesthesia type, 35.0% received epidural anesthesia, 17.9% received spinal anesthesia, 37.7% received combined spinal and epidural anesthesia, 8.2% received no anesthesia, and 1.2% received intravenous or general anesthesia. Difficulty administering neuraxial anesthesia was reported in 6.1% of cases, and these patients were less likely to receive combined spinal and epidural anesthesia (6.3% versus 39.8%, p = 0.0123). Among 116 cases with recorded back pain during pregnancy, 67.2% reported increased pain, 31.9% reported similar pain, and one patient reported decreased pain. Of the 16 patients with pre and postpartum radiographs, eight showed a Cobb angle increase ≥ 3°, with five patients having an increase ≥ 5°. Conclusions Pregnancy can exacerbate back pain and pose challenges for neuraxial anesthesia in some AIS patients. Further large-scale, multi-institutional studies with standardized data collection are needed to fully understand the impact of pregnancy on AIS.

Subdural anesthesia, although rare, is a significant complication of epidural anesthesia. This case report presents a 28-year-old female patient who developed sudden unconsciousness following epidural anesthesia administration for labor pain. Despite no evident contraindications to epidural anesthesia, she lost consciousness shortly after the initial test dose, leading to an emergency cesarean section under general anesthesia. The neonate showed signs of fetal bradycardia post-epidural and required intensive care. The patient made a complete recovery with no postpartum complications. This report underlines the need for vigilant monitoring and the importance of swift interventions in case of complications arising from epidural anesthesia.
